Hassan Institute of Medical Sciences, Hassan, is one of the best government medical colleges around. It\’s been popular since it started in 2006. It is linked with Rajiv Gandhi University of Health Sciences. It\’s also approved by the National Medical Commission.
Hassan Institute of Medical Sciences is focused on providing great education in different medical fields and health sciences. They encourage learning, research, honesty, critical thinking, and self-learning to make sure students get a top-notch education.
They\’re committed to offering good healthcare to everyone, especially to people in the community. The institute is a leader in medical education and healthcare in Karnataka, making a big impact on both education and healthcare in the region.
The details of Hassan Institute of Medical Sciences are given in the following table below:
Name of the College | Hassan Institute of Medical Sciences |
Affiliating University | Rajiv Gandhi University of Health Sciences, Karnataka |
Establishing Year | 2006 |
Intake | 150 |
Type | Government |
PG yes/no | – |
Recognized/Permitted | Recognized |
Hospital / Beds | – |
Official Website | https://himshassan.karnataka.gov.in/english |

Admission to Hassan Institute of Medical Sciences
To get admission to Hassan Institute of Medical Sciences the student must fulfil all the eligibility criteria for the course they wish to opt for. For access to the MBBS course, the candidate must clear the NEET UG exam, after this, the candidate should participate in the counseling process and based on the merit of the candidate a seat will be allotted.
